LG fans have reasons to celebrate the start of April as the tech giant's newest flagship, the LG G5, starts shipping out today.

The rollout schedule was already confirmed as early as last month. However, the April 1 shipping date, although considered the start of the LG G5's shipping to the United States and elsewhere, is already the second day of release for some Asian markets, particularly LG's South Korea backyard.

The shipping dates are part of the staggered release of the LG G5. According to reports, there is still another release date to tick off the list as the LG G5 ships out to the U.K. on April 8. Canada fans, meanwhile, have yet to be told when to expect the new flagship.

Meanwhile, although April 1 is the scheduled release of the LG G5 in the United States, some carriers have already made pre-orders go live as early as last week. In addition, it is also said that some pre-orders have jumped the gun and started shipping out the G5 earlier than the April 1 schedule.

According to Greenbot, some subscribers of AT&T and T-Mobile posted online that they have already received notifications that their LG G5 orders are on the way, much earlier than today's schedule. While it remains unclear if the reports are from confirmed carrier subscribers, TechTimes said that it may be plausible, particularly for T-Mobile. Previously, the major U.S. carrier was also one of the very first to ship out the Samsung Galaxy S7 and S7 Edge as early as Feb. 29, weeks before the scheduled early March release.

The LG G5 is one of the most anticipated flagship releases for the year due to the hype it created when it was announced. According to LG, the new flagship has a modular design and a "Magic Slot" which expands the iteration's features with a number of add-on modules.
